Resumo: This article proposes a current debate on scenic space. The Brazilian artist Hélio Oiticica treated the space and the notion of environmental art in his inventions, through the approximation of the performance, with attention to the body and the social life. The artist subverted the limits of artistic languages in order to experience the conflicts between art and reality. By coining the notion of self-theater, it is possible to conclude, along with other authors, that Oiticica built a path from screens to bodies, considering the establishment of the environment through the architectural dimension that was triggered by his interest in three-dimensionality. Then he will deal with the liberation of color from static supports until the understanding of space as a social phenomenon along with the radical opening for the invention of other participants in his propositions, going beyond participation.
